The neuraminidase (NA) protein is one of the two major surface glycoproteins of the influenza A virus, including the H3N2 subtype. It plays a critical role in the viral life cycle by enabling progeny virions to be released from infected host cells and facilitating viral spread within the respiratory tract. NA acts as an exosialidase, cleaving sialic acid residues on host cell glycoproteins and glycolipids, which allows newly formed virions to detach from host cells and promotes infection spread. It is a target for antiviral drugs like oseltamivir.
Inhibition of neuraminidase enzymatic activity, blocking virus release from infected cells
